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
497288018 98764637 287370099 167 441098
93590 226033 84665711193
93590 226033 84665711193
1707231910 11876151963 63507 8448 46900637
All about undefined
Interested in learning more?
93590 226033 84665711193
1707231910 11876151963 63507 8448 46900637
See more
50191482590 6658406105
951 565946 4694048871
See more
628307348 01681 111375
6041749529 313 52
See more